Medication Information

Warnings

For external use only.

Uses

First aid to help prevent infection in minor cuts, scrapes and burns

Purpose

first aid

antibiotic

Directions
  • Clean the affected area
  • Apply a small amount of this product (an amount equal to the surface area of the tip of a finger) on the area 1 to 3 times daily
  • May be covered with a sterile bandage.

Other Information

Store at room temperature

Inactive Ingredients

White petrolatum

Description

(in each gram) Bacitracin zinc (bacitracin 400 units) Neomycin sulfate(neomycin 3.5 mg) Polymyxin B sulfate (polymyxin B 5,000 units)

Section 51945-4

Do Not Use
  • in eyes 
  • over large areas of the body
  • if you are allergic to any of the ingredients
  • longer than 1 week unless directed by a doctor
Active Ingredients

(in each gram)

Bacitracin zinc (bacitracin 400 units)

Neomycin sulfate(neomycin 3.5 mg)

Polymyxin B sulfate (polymyxin B 5,000 units)

Stop Use and Ask A Doctor If
  • if the condition persists or gets worse
  • a rash or other allergic reaction develops.
Keep Out of Reach of Children

If sw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away.

Ask A Doctor Before Use If You Have
  • deep or puncture wounds
  • animal bites
  • serious burns
